Though teeth whitening from a dentist is an excellent choice for many patients, some patients get better results with other options such as dental veneers, dental bonding, or a combination of treatments. If you are considering teeth whitening and want to know which option is right for you, here is an overview of the leading cosmetic dental services that whiten teeth.

Teeth whitening

How it works

Teeth whitening uses a chemical solution to remove stains and discolorations from teeth. Though many teeth whitening kits and products are available in stores, teeth whitening from a dentist is the safest and most effective. While some dentists offer teeth whitening in the office, many provide patients with customized trays to whiten their teeth at home. These are professional kits that are stronger than other store-bought options.

Who should consider teeth whitening?

Teeth whitening is ideal for someone who already takes good care of their teeth and is good with following procedure guidelines at home. It is important to note that teeth whitening does not affect certain types of stains. Any discolorations on bonding or dental work will be unaltered. Also, teeth whitening will not work on intrinsic stains—discolorations caused by internal sources such as aging, genetics, or medication use.

Dental Bonding

How it works

Dental bonding is one of the cosmetic dental services used to fix chips and cracks in teeth. The dentist applies a tooth-colored composite resin to the damaged tooth and shapes it to fix the imperfection. The bonding is then set with a curing light. Bonding can also cover deep tooth discolorations.

Who should consider dental bonding?

Those with intrinsic stains that will not respond to teeth whitening should consider dental bonding. The dentist can match the composite resin bonding material to the patient's natural tooth color to cover up the intrinsic stain. If the patient is considering teeth whitening for their extrinsic stains, the whitening procedure should be first so the bonding can match the newly lightened tooth color. Dental bonding does not respond to teeth whitening procedures.

Dental Veneers

How it works

Dental veneers are thin tooth-colored shells that a dentist bonds over the front surface of teeth, usually consisting of porcelain or translucent zirconia. They typically cover the front of the top and bottom teeth that show when a person smiles. A dentist can shave down the patient's natural teeth to accommodate the veneers, which they then cement to the teeth. The result is usually a bright white, even, and uniform smile.

Who should consider dental veneers?

This treatment is ideal for patients with intrinsic staining and other cosmetic tooth issues. Those with unevenness, chips, cracks, and other tooth imperfections, along with discoloration, find this an attractive solution for all those problems. It is important to note that veneers can be spendy and will need to be replaced at some point. However, with proper care, veneers can last 10 to 15 years before they need replacing.
